Westwater in September?
I just got back from a multi-day trip (guided) down Lodore Canyon and now I need to share the river experience with my better half. It seems that Westwater is the obvious choice for a day trip. Is it still "good" in September or would we better of waiting until May or June?

Are you kidding? It's awesome in September, that is why it's practically impossible to get a permit then. Sept/Oct is a great time to go, it's perfect in a day and not hot in the camps
